4 Best Qualities to Love about Redington Shores

Beachfront Redington Shores, nestled between Madeira Beach and Clearwater Beach is a must see community with much to love!  This 220-acre waterfront town boasts of several amazing qualities like powder soft sands to soothe the soul, a unique gulf-front pier, waterside dining and tranquil condo living!



Quiet Oceanside Getaway!
Relaxing, clean and peaceful are just a few of the ways visitors have described Redington Shores Beach! From its crystal clear waters to its amazing sunsets this beach allows for rest and rejuvination.  Never overcrowded and often quiet, it's no wonder this beautiful beach was rated #3 best hidden beach in Tampa Bay.  Enjoy kayaking, surfing, beach biking or other waterfront activies?  Check out Shoreline Surf and Skate Shop, a local favorite, for some fun in the sun!!




Long Pier, A Landmark!
First built in 1962 and renovated in 2007 Redington Shores Long Pier stretches over 1200 feet and covers about a 100-foot stretch of the shore line.  Great for fishing, taking in the remarkable sunsets or enjoying a stroll this historic pier is a well known structure and a sight to see.
